Reverse Osmosis Installation Questions
What is reverse osmosis water treatment? It is a process that filters impurities from water through a semi-permeable membrane, providing clean and safe drinking water for homes and properties.
What types of properties typically need reverse osmosis installation? Residential homes, especially those with well water or concerns about water quality, often benefit from reverse osmosis systems.
How does the installation process work? A system is connected to the existing water line, usually under the sink or at the main water supply, to provide purified water on demand.
What maintenance is required for reverse osmosis systems? Regular filter replacements and periodic system checks help ensure optimal performance and water quality.
